5. Suppose that California imposes a sales tax of 10 percent on all goods and services. A Californian named Ralph then goes into a home improvement store in the state capital of Sacramento and buys a leaf blower that is priced at $200. With the 10 percent sales tax, his total comes to $220. How much of the $220 paid by Ralph will be counted in the national income and product accounts as private income (employee compensation, rents, interest, proprietor’s income, and corporate profits)? LO7.3

a. $220.

c. $180.

b. $200.

d. None of the above.
